In a unilateral system of tolerance, tolerance is allowed on which side? Correct Answer one side of the nominal size

Explanation:

Tolerance is the difference between the upper limit and lower limit of a dimension.

They are of two types:

Unilateral Tolerance: 

The dimension of a part is allowed to vary only on one side of the nominal size, i.e. tolerance lies wholly on one side of the nominal size either above or below it.

Bilateral Tolerance:

The dimension of the part is allowed to vary on both sides of the nominal size, i.e. the limits of tolerance lie on either side of the nominal size.
